Etymology
A borrowing of Peter Martyr's Latin Hispaniola (equivalent to Hispania + -ola), used in his Decades to translate De las Casas's Spanish Española (in a more latinized form), a clipping of la Isla Española (“the Spanish Island”), translating Columbus's Latin Insula Hispania, bestowed upon its discovery in 1492. Doublet of Española.

Proper noun
Hispaniola
- An island of the Caribbean, divided politically into the independent nations of Haiti and the Dominican Republic.
Synonyms
- Española (uncommon); Haiti, Haïti, Hayti, San Domingo, Santo Domingo (obsolete or historical)
